Transaction 86079e83deb549f1249f12e0e21541d59cd1e6d998276292d7446422008ef3d8
1 Input
1 Output
-
86079e83deb549f1249f12e0e21541d59cd1e6d998276292d7446422008ef3d8:0
- value
- 233700
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ba6c5a44b4be8242b7b89baf34e30d67f8621a5e
- address
- bc1qhfk95395h6py9dacnwhnfccdvluxyxj7l66fgw